Advancing cutting-edge manufacturing through digital innovation and automation

Experience automation innovation in action with an exclusive Manufacturing Leadership Council tour of Emersonโ€™s state-of-the-art Boulder, Colorado factory. Following a recent 57,000-square-foot manufacturing expansion, the facility now includes 112,500 square feet of next generation manufacturing space featuring advanced welding capabilities, machine analytics, and a cutting-edge flow lab.

At the core of the tour is a fully integrated approach to automation. Visitors will experience Emersonโ€™s immersive Interactive Plant Environment (IPE), a hands-on, multi-level space designed to demonstrate how data flows seamlessly from the physical factory floor through analytics and visualization layers to drive operational insight and decision making.

By combining advanced manufacturing, pervasive sensing and interactive digital experiences, the Boulder facility showcases how manufacturers can move beyond traditional automation to drive measurable improvements in reliability, availability, and performance.

Walk Away with Actionable Insights

Key Takeaways:

Emersonโ€™s Boulder factory is a mature, high-mix/low-volume Coriolis meter manufacturing operation realizing real value from automation.

  • See how integrated asset health monitoring, wireless sensing and AI-driven diagnostics enable predictive maintenance and automate workflows.
  • Observe how advanced robotics-enabled processes enhance manufacturing precision, consistency, and throughput while reducing variability and rework.
  • Learn how machine learning continuously adjusts control parameters in real time to reduce cycle times and maximize throughput.
  • Explore how 3D digital modeling and simulation tools enable faster, data-driven factory layout optimization and more informed facility planning decisions.
  • See how autonomous mobile robots support high-mix manufacturing by optimizing internal logistics and enabling flexible and responsive material movement.

    Breakout Session Option 1: Aligning MES Strategy and an AI Roadmap for Operational Transformation
    This session lays out how to build and justify a Manufacturing Execution System (MES) strategy that delivers. We’ll examine the risks of partial MES rollouts, the use of MES data to drive operational change, and the value of measuring task execution time at the station and operator level to identify continuous improvement opportunities. The session also frames Emerson’s current AI useโ€”including wins, challenges and the organizationโ€™s AI roadmapโ€”so leaders can connect MES investment to the broader digital transformation agenda.

    Breakout Session Option 2: Smart Devices Connecting Maintenance and Capable Workforce
    Every unplanned breakdown is a bill you never had to pay. Smart devices give your maintenance team the early warning it has been missingโ€”flagging preventive work before a breakdown ever hits the floor. In this session, see how live device signals become CMMS tickets automatically, turning pressure, temperature, vibration and energy data into prioritized work orders and real dollars saved. We will break down the payoff of instrumenting critical equipment, less downtime, leaner inventory and fewer emergency calls, and show why this is the low cost, high value, fast start alternative to a full MES rollout. The Interactive Plant Environment (IPE) is a risk-free proving ground, a hands-on space to map and practice with smart devices and connectivity without touching production. Walk away knowing exactly how to use the IPE to upskill a workforce into a smart device-ready maintenance organization.

    Breakout Session Option 3: Flexible Automation for Complex Manufacturing
    Discover how flexible automation can support high-mix, low-volume manufacturing. This breakout session explores an approach that combines a global architecture and standardized playbooks with the flexibility needed to address each facilityโ€™s unique product mix, layout, cost structure and regional requirements. We will share real-world examples of how this strategy demonstrates business impact to increase the speed and scalability of technology adoption across a global manufacturing network.
